Aspects Influencing Emergency Situation Dental Costs



When taking into consideration emergency situation dental prices, numerous variables can significantly affect the final amount you might need to pay. One essential facet is the extent of your oral issue. Minor problems like a broken tooth may set you back much less compared to a more complicated emergency like a root canal.

Seeking aid throughout routine office hours may be less costly than calling for immediate attention beyond common functioning hours.

Your area contributes also. Urban locations tend to have greater dental prices than rural areas as a result of distinctions in overhead costs. The details dental professional you pick can also influence the last bill. More seasoned or customized dental professionals might charge greater fees for their solutions.

Furthermore, the need for any type of diagnostic tests, medicines, or follow-up consultations can include in the general price.

To handle emergency situation dental expenditures, it's necessary to understand these elements and take into consideration looking for therapy without delay to avoid further complications that might boost the final expense.

Common Emergency Dental Procedures and Costs



Emergency dental services commonly include procedures such as extractions, dental fillings, and origin canals, each with varying associated expenses. Extractions, where a tooth is eliminated, can range from $75 to $450 per tooth depending on the complexity. Fillings, made use of to treat dental caries, normally expense in between $100 to $300 per filling. Origin canals, a procedure to deal with infected tooth pulp, might vary from $500 to $1500 per tooth.

For chipped teeth, the rate can differ from $100 to $1000 depending upon the extent. Oral crowns, made use of to cover broken teeth, generally cost in between $500 and $3000 per tooth. Repairing a cracked tooth could range from $100 to $1000.

Remember that these costs can vary based on elements like the dental professional's know-how, location, and the intricacy of the procedure. Recognizing the potential prices of common emergency dental treatments can better prepare you for handling unexpected oral expenditures.
